u/Bikezilla Jun 28 '25

That’s a generic suggestion. Basically saying if something squeaks, oil it. Spraying oil on the shock stanchions will not affect an internal problem because it won’t get past the oil seals.

It’s like trying to inflate a tire by blowing on the valve stem.

But you’re free to try.

1

u/Bikezilla Jun 28 '25

It’s not the oil. They start making that noise after very little useage. Honestly I can only hear mine if I’m inside someplace quiet.

No big deal in my opinion.

I seriously doubt putting oil on the stanchions will help. The external dust seal will remove most of the oil, and there’s an internal oil seal which will absolutely not allow external oil in because it’s designed to keep the internal oil sealed inside as well.
